Irisbus Axer
Coolant capacity & service interval
Irisbus Axer coolant capacity is 84 liters. Service intervals include checks every 6 months and changes every 24 months. Data covers 2 configurations.

Additional Notes
- Both the Axer 12 m and the Axer 12.8 m Euro 3 variants share an identical cooling system capacity of 84 liters, which is a figure consistent with large coach-class vehicles where extended coolant volumes are needed to manage heat across long engine and cabin circuits.
- The 84-liter capacity listed for each variant reflects a full cooling system fill, meaning the figure accounts for the entire system volume rather than a partial service top-up quantity.
- Under normal use conditions, the coolant change interval for both the Irisbus Axer 12 m and 12.8 m Euro 3 is set at 24 months, placing the drain-and-refill cycle on a two-year schedule.
- A separate check interval of 6 months is specified alongside the 24-month change interval, meaning the cooling system is inspected four times before a full fluid replacement is due under normal use conditions.
